Output ecb0180df1b1e630f3105bf86a08f4ebbca5a7361e3d43e18847385251cd3773:3

value
25371083
script pubkey
OP_HASH160 OP_PUSHBYTES_20 681d1c7bad512bc438b07344d49a45b164fd1d13 OP_EQUAL
address
3BBX5BQ1xrfQmQkp2E9YExDxYe69CtwXM7
transaction
ecb0180df1b1e630f3105bf86a08f4ebbca5a7361e3d43e18847385251cd3773
spent
true